One of the most obvious will be whether …To study abroad with Erasmus+, you must be registered in a higher education institution and enrolled in studies leading to a recognised degree or tertiary-level qualification. For students in the first cycle, you need to be at least in the second year of your studies. As the ...Sep 27, 2021 · A 20% contribution to social security is mandatory. Spain. Students can work up to 20 hours per week in a job relevant to the field of study. The prospective employer must apply for a work permit on behalf of the student. Germany. Students can work up to 120 days per year full-time or 240 days for part-time work. Cost to Study Abroad. Listed below are universities that offer free study abroad programs in Germany- Oct 18, 2022 · At the University of Oslo (the country’s highest ranked university in the QS World University Rankings® 2019 at 135 th) there are a wide range of English-taught programs at all study levels. You will still need to pay a student welfare organization fee each semester, which is typically no more than NOK600 (~US$70).
